Palestinian officials purposely leak unpublicized meet between Abbas & CIA chief

Not to be ignored by the press while Israeli PM meets with Trump, Palestinian officials leak news of ‘secret meeting’ between PA autocrat Abbas and CIA Director Mike Pompeo. 
• Abbas reportedly warns Pompeo that moving their Embassy from Tel Aviv to Jerusalem could prompt violence.

CIA Director Mike Pompeo met with Palestinian Authority President Mahmoud Abbas in Ramallah on Tuesday, in the presence of Palestinian intelligence chief Majid Faraj, the Palestinian Maan news agency reported.

While the meeting was intended to be secret, Palestinian officials leaked news of it to media outlets in the West Bank ahead of the meeting Wednesday between U.S. President Donald Trump and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u.

According to a senior Palestinian official, Abbas and Faraj spoke to Pompeo about Israel’s continued actions in Judea and Samaria, including settlement construction and Israel’s “goal” of annexing and applying sovereignty to territories beyond the Green Line using the Judea and Samaria Settlement Regulation Law.

Abbas warned Pompeo against moving the U.S. Embassy from Tel Aviv to Jerusalem, as U.S. President Donald Trump pledged to do during his election campaign, and repeated at the joint press conference with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u on Wednesday.

Abbas reportedly told Pompeo that moving the embassy would throw a wrench in the efforts to reignite the peace negotiations, and badly damage the prospect of a two-state solution. He also warned that the move could prompt instability and violence in the region.

Abbas’ office declined to confirm or deny the meeting’s existence.
